(d) the Official Receiver shall forthwith send notice of the order to such local paper as the court may from time to time direct, or, in default of such direction, as he may select.
(2) An order for the winding up of a company, subject to the supervision of the court, shall before the expiration of twelve days from the date thereof be advertised by the petitioner, once in the Gazette, and shall be served on such persons (if any) and in such manner as the court shall direct.
Special Manager.
37. An application by the Official Receiver for the appointment of a special manager shall be supported by a report of the Official Receiver, which shall be placed on the file of proceedings. No affidavit by the Official Receiver in support of the application shall be required.
38. Every special manager shall account to the Official Receiver, and the special manager's accounts shall be verified by affidavit, and, when approved by the Official Receiver, the totals of the receipts and payments shall be added by the Official Receiver to his accounts.

Statement of Affairs.
39. (1) Every person who under section 175 of the Ordinance, has been required by the Official Receiver to submit and verify a statement as to the affairs of a company, shall be furnished by the Official Receiver with forms and instructions for the preparation of the statement. The statement shall be made out in duplicate, one copy of which shall be verified by affidavit. The Official Receiver shall cause to be filed with the Registrar the verified statement of affairs.
